Bank Fees Add Up – How to Find Out What You’re Paying and Stop
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terShare on LInkedIn


Just the Tip:

Your bank may be charging you more than you realize. Monthly maintenance fees, overdraft charges, out-of-network ATM fees, and wire transfer costs add up to hundreds of dollars a year for the average customer. Check your last 12 months of statements, total what you’ve paid in fees, and switch to a bank that doesn’t charge them.

Bank fees survive because they never show up as a bill. They come out a line at a time, buried between transactions, and most people couldn’t say within a hundred dollars what their bank took from them last year.

That quiet is the business model. A monthly maintenance fee looks waivable on paper, but the waiver rules work against you. Dip below the minimum balance for one day or miss a single direct deposit, and the charge lands anyway. Out-of-network ATM withdrawals often cost you twice, one fee from the machine’s owner and another from your own bank. Overdraft charges stack the same way, sometimes several in a single bad day.

Here’s the part that should bother you. None of it buys anything. Plenty of online banks and credit unions offer checking with no maintenance fee, refunded ATM charges, and no overdraft fee at all. The account you’re paying for doesn’t work better than the free one.

The audit takes twenty minutes. Log in, pull 12 months of statements, and search for the word “fee.” Total every hit, then sort them into maintenance, overdraft, ATM, and everything else. Make two moves with that number. First, call your bank, ask for recent charges back, and request a fee waiver. Banks reverse fees for customers who ask far more often than they advertise. Second, if the total runs past what a phone call fixes, open a fee-free account and move your direct deposit.

Turn on low-balance alerts while you switch so nothing slips through. After that, treat every new fee line as a decision point. Get it refunded, or take your money somewhere that never charged it.
